Jersey Seafaris, Saint Mary Travel Guide
Discover the stunning coasts of Jersey with Jersey Seafaris, where unforgettable boat tours unveil the island's natural beauty and rich marine life.
Jersey Seafaris offers tourists an unparalleled exploration of the stunning coasts of Jersey, providing boat tours that unveil the island's natural beauty, marine life, and historical landmarks. With expert guides and breathtaking views, this experience is a must for every visitor.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Jersey Seafaris.
- Book your tour in advance during peak season to secure your spot.
- Bring a light jacket, as it can get breezy on the water.
- Don’t forget your camera to capture the stunning views and wildlife.
- Arrive early to enjoy the surrounding area and take in the views before your tour.
- Check the weather conditions ahead of your visit for the best experience.

Getting There
-
Car
If you're traveling by car from anywhere in Saint Mary, head towards the A12 road. Follow the A12 towards St. Helier. After about 5 miles, take the exit toward St. Catherine's Breakwater. Once you exit, follow the signs for St. Catherine's Breakwater. Jersey Seafaris will be located at the end of the road on the breakwater. Parking is available nearby, but be aware that it may incur a small fee depending on the time of day.
-
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, take bus route 1 or 15 from the Saint Mary bus stop towards St. Helier. The journey will take approximately 30 minutes. Get off at the 'St. Catherine's Breakwater' stop. From there, it is a short 5-minute walk to Jersey Seafaris. Follow the road straight, and you will see the entrance to Jersey Seafaris near the end of the breakwater. Note that bus fares vary, so make sure to have some cash or a contactless payment option ready.
-
Walking
If you are already close to St. Catherine's Breakwater, you can walk there. Simply follow the coastal path leading to St. Catherine's Breakwater. The walk offers beautiful views of the coastline and takes approximately 15-20 minutes depending on your starting point. Once you reach the breakwater, follow the path to Jersey Seafaris at the end of the breakwater.
